Smith, Duncan lead Vermont over Dartmouth 77-68
HANOVER, N.H. -- Stef Smith scored 24 points, Robin Duncan added 13 and made five steals and Vermont beat Dartmouth 77-68 on Thursday night to finish nonconference play at 10-0, tying the program record.
Everett Duncan scored 14 and Anthony Lamb had 10 for the Catamounts (10-5), who made 18 of 27 free throws in winning their third straight.
Aaryn Rai scored 18 points on 8-of-9 shooting and Chris Knight added 17 for the Big Green (7-8), who have lost three straight. Taurus Samuels and Ian Sistare scored 10 points apiece.
